Description

Disperse Blue 354 is a high-performance synthetic dye belonging to the anthraquinone class, specifically engineered for exceptional color fastness and dispersion stability. Its primary value lies in delivering brilliant, wash-fast blue shades with excellent sublimation properties, making it a critical component for demanding textile applications. This product is essential for manufacturers of polyester and its blends, as well as acetate and nylon fibers, who require consistent, high-quality coloration for apparel, home furnishings, and automotive textiles. Application

  • Primary dyeing of polyester fibers and fabrics for apparel and sportswear.
  • Textile printing applications on polyester and polyester-blend materials.
  • Coloration of acetate and nylon fibers for specialized textile products.
  • Manufacture of automotive interior textiles requiring high light and wash fastness.
  • Production of home furnishing fabrics such as curtains and upholstery.
  • Used in the coloration of plastic substrates, particularly where dispersion properties are advantageous.

Basic Information

Product Name Disperse Blue 354
CAS No. 104137-27-1
Molecular Formula C20H17BrN4O4
Molecular Weight 457.28 g/mol
Synonyms Disperse Blue 354; C.I. Disperse Blue 354; 1-Amino-4-(3-bromo-4-methylphenyl)amino-9,10-dihydro-9,10-dioxoanthracene-2-carbonitrile; 1-Amino-4-[(3-bromo-4-methylphenyl)amino]-9,10-dihydro-9,10-dioxo-2-anthracenecarbonitrile; Disperse Navy Blue S-3BG; Dianix Navy Blue S-3BG; Foron Navy S-3BG; Samaron Navy F3BG
